It's more important to have a good sleep and wake up with positive outcome. :) So going back, as per oDesk payment policy or rules , your earning comes in to your account, Wednesday the 3rd week from the start of your work. It's week 3 for me now. I've chosen the weekly payment schedule as of now because I need to settle payments to a lot of things and it can't wait. I'm maximizing the expenditures as well so I can start saving come January next year. By then, I'll change the schedule to monthly withdrawal so it will be less fees when transferring funds. oDesk has a fee of $0.99 every withdrawal.
